Poison Ivy Removal Questions
What is poison ivy removal? Poison ivy removal involves safely eliminating the plant from a property to prevent skin irritation and prevent spread.
When should poison ivy be removed? Removal is recommended when the plant encroaches on lawns, gardens, or outdoor living spaces, especially if it poses a risk to people or pets.
What methods are used for poison ivy removal? Techniques include manual pulling, cutting, and applying herbicides to ensure complete eradication of the plant.
